## Break-Glass Access: Twigreaper Branch Cleanup Bot

Twigreaper, our stale-branch cleanup bot, runs with scoped repository credentials that rotate weekly. If the rotation service fails and the bot stalls, break-glass access restores its operator account. This path bypasses normal approval, so every use is logged and reviewed within one business day. Access requires two-person acknowledgment in the security channel before proceeding. Once acknowledged, authenticate at the break-glass prompt using the passphrase below.

vault phrase of kajef-tafog = wenox-briix

Handover from Priya to Dolan: the Lintail CLI now owns all log tailing against the Varnholt clusters. Known issues: replay mode drops lines under heavy load; fix is half-done on my branch. Release checklist ran clean last Tuesday. Mention the deprecation of the old tail script at sync. Remaining tasks are tracked on the internal page here.

runbook for tagug-hafog: https://jira.lumiclabs.internal/projects/pages/pages/9773c0d8

[ ] Step 7, PoolHerd key ceremony — welcome, newbies! Before rotating the connection-pool signing key, double-check the pooler on the Larkmoor replica is drained (max_conns at zero). Two people initial this line, no exceptions. Once the new key is sealed, unlock the standby pool config with the passphrase below.

strongbox words: gilmir-briion-oliok-eliion

# Break-Glass: Fernroute DNS Flakiness

For the eng sync: Fernroute resolvers intermittently return stale records under load. If resolution fails cluster-wide, break glass via the standby resolver console. Log the incident, notify the network lead, revert within one hour. Console access requires the emergency recovery passphrase, recorded directly below.

vault phrase of fafop-hahop = ralys-kasion-normir-belix-silys-fendor